Sparring Partners -- Vulgar Argot
    (MF, rougher sex in a dojo)

Vanessa has returned from service in the Gulf. Even if she doesn't
know it, she's changed, and it is probably for the better. Most of
the town of Baleville turns out to congratulate her, except the one
person that she desperately wants to see again. Through discreet
enquiries, Vanessa discovers that Clay owns a Martial Arts school.
When she goes to visit Clay, she learns more about Clay and herself.

Vulgar is careful to put the story codes at the bottom of the
posting. I have to agree with the author here ... sometimes codes
spoil the story, and this would be one of them. I've made up more
generic codes for the story above -- they aren't Vulgar's codes.

Now, I must admit that I really liked this story. I've read stories
by Vulgar Argot before, and despite the given name of his or her
nym, the stories are anything but vulgar. Vulgar has a style and
presence that is somewhat unique. I felt I knew his characters,
especially Vanessa, but even Clay. There was something real and
human about Vanessa that I guess, as readers, we look for. She could
have been nearly any one of us.

Now, don't freak out about the mention of 'rough sex.' Yes, there is
rough sex, and even sex that normally I avoid when reading others'
works. But the story is about sooo much more than rough sex that to
take this code to heart and ignore the story would be a disservice
to Vulgar and yourself. The characters have warmth, the story has
substance, and the sex is hot, even if you don't normally go for
rougher sex.

Playing Around at the Ski Cabin -- shattims
    (MF swap)

The heat is awful in Sacramento at this time of year. When a
coworker offers his ski cabin to George, he doesn't have much
convincing to do in order to get Patty to spend a week in the
mountain air. But the cabin is large enough for three couples, and
so, two more couples join them for the week long getaway. During the
week, a spin the bottle game gets a little out of hand, which leads,
over time, to the couples swapping around to make their love lives
more exciting.

Overall, the story here had a lot of potential. I mean, three
couples vacationing together pair off for delightful sex. I'm torn.
The situation was exciting, in many ways, and so unbelievable in
others that I wasn't able to fully accept the premise. shattims
touches on the probable results of such a week of debauchery --
jealousy, and discomfort -- but without going into details. Now, I
realise that the story was really about the sex -- not the
relationships involved -- but the human angle is more what *I* was
interested in. As with most stories that concentrate on the sexual
aspects, I found the sex overdescribed -- times three couples. In
fact, I found it difficult to keep them all straight, despite
differing names. There simply wasn't enough character in the story
to help me differentiate the people having sex. It could have been
any of them, as long as it wasn't the spouse. Nor did I particularly
care about the characters and what they might feel.

Anyway, I liked the premise, and it certainly had potential. The
plot was interesting, and given more character would have made a
fantastic story. The story was also remarkably well written
technically, which always makes for a pleasurable read.

Sandy's Story -- Kelly Adams 
    (mc, FFM)

Sandy's life changes when she breaks up with her philandering
boyfriend. When she moves into a new condominium, she meets Nikki
and Mark, a couple in her age group. Mark is a chemist, while Nikki
is a nice looking woman. One night, when Sandy accepts a dinner
invitation, she finds herself strangely susceptible to Nikki's
suggestions. And she is surprised to find that she really doesn't
mind.

Apart from a few minor missing commas, the story is well written and
very sexy. Mind control stories aren't normally Kelly's genre, but I
think she's done this niche fantasy justice. In fact, I think she's
done better than that.

Yes, this is stroke fiction at its core, but I like the way Kelly
handles the sex scenes -- light and sexy -- and I really like the
way she presented the mind control themes. It didn't overpower the
story, but merely was an extension of the plot and character in the
story itself.

The Promise -- Shakes Peer2B
    (MF flash nosex)

Our heroine wants to go. Go where? And what is she willing to do in
order to go? You'll have to read this flash piece to find out.

This piece is interesting. It is more about power games than
anything else, though power games can be arousing, even in the
absence of described sex. I think that was what Shakes was trying to
convey here. In that, I think he succeeded admirably.

However, at least for me, description of power games without further
understanding leaves me feeling that the piece was shallow. If one
has an inherent understanding of these kinds of games, then I
suspect it works. If not, it might come across as cruel and
meaningless. Anyway, I suspect you will either understand the flash
piece, or not, and that's all Shakes was trying to do.
